Exploring Udaipur, Karta, Haridwar, Rishikesh, and Delhi: 5-Day Itinerary

Saturday, September 2: Udaipur

Begin your journey in the enchanting city of Udaipur. In the morning, visit the City Palace, a magnificent complex of palaces, museums, and gardens that offers breathtaking views of Lake Pichola. Afterward, take a boat ride on the lake to visit the iconic Lake Palace, a floating palace turned luxury hotel. In the afternoon, explore the bustling local bazaars and indulge in traditional Rajasthani cuisine. In the evening, witness a mesmerizing sunset at the Sajjangarh Monsoon Palace.

  • City Palace: Cost Estimate - ₹500,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Lake Pichola Boat Ride: Cost Estimate - ₹400,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Sajjangarh Monsoon Palace: Cost Estimate - ₹300, Time Spent - 1-2 hours

Monday, September 4: Haridwar

Head to Haridwar, one of the holiest cities in India, known for its spiritual significance. Start your day with a visit to Har Ki Pauri, a revered ghat on the banks of the Ganges River, where you can witness the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ti ceremony. Afterward, explore the bustling streets of Haridwar, filled with temples, ashrams, and shops selling religious artifacts. In the evening, take a dip in the holy river and seek blessings at the Chandi Devi Temple.

  • Har Ki Pauri: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Chandi Devi Temple: Cost Estimate - ₹200 (cable car ride),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Tuesday, September 5: Rishikesh

Travel to Rishikesh, the yoga capital of the world, located on the banks of the Ganges River. Begin your day with a serene yoga or meditation session by the river. In the afternoon, visit the iconic Laxman Jhula and Ram Jhula, suspension bridges that offer panoramic views of the city and the river. Explore the ashrams and spiritual centers in Rishikesh, and don't miss the evening Ganga Aarti ceremony at Parmarth Niketan Ashram.

  • Laxman Jhula: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Ram Jhula: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Parmarth Niketan Ashram: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Wednesday, September 6: Delhi

Conclude your journey in the bustling capital city of Delhi. Start your day with a visit to the magnificent Red Fort, a UNESCO World Heritage Site, to explore its impressive architecture and learn about India's history. In the afternoon, take a rickshaw ride through the bustling lanes of Chandni Chowk, one of Delhi's oldest and busiest markets. Spend the evening exploring the vibrant nightlife and dining scene in Hauz Khas Village.

  • Red Fort: Cost Estimate - ₹500,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Chandni Chowk: Cost Estimate - Variable (shopping and food),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Hauz Khas Village: Cost Estimate - Variable (dining and entertainment), Time Spent - 2-3 hours
